Planting and Care
Fairytrail Bride Hydrangea is a relatively easy plant to care for. It prefers full sun to partial shade and moist, well-drained soil. It is important to water Fairytrail Bride Hydrangea regularly, especially during hot, dry weather.
Fairytrail Bride Hydrangea is a rebloomer, which means that it will bloom again in the fall if it is pruned in the late winter or early spring. When pruning, remove any dead or damaged wood. You can also lightly trim the stems to encourage new growth.

Uses
Fairytrail Bride Hydrangea is a versatile plant that can be used in a variety of settings. It is a great choice for borders, foundation plantings, and containers. It can also be used to create a cascading effect over a wall or retaining wall.
Fairytrail Bride Hydrangea is also a popular choice for cut flowers. The flowers can be used in bouquets, arrangements, and wreaths.
